Understanding Yeast Infections
A yeast infection, also known as candidiasis, is caused by an overgrowth of Candida, a type of fungus that naturally resides in our bodies. While Candida is usually harmless, certain factors can cause it to multiply aggressively, leading to an infection.
Common causes of yeast infections include:
- Antibiotic use, which disrupts the natural balance of bacteria in the body
- Pregnancy, as hormonal changes can alter the vaginal environment
- Weakened immune system
- Tight-fitting underwear or clothing that doesn’t allow sufficient airflow
- Diabetes or high blood sugar
- Stress
If you’re experiencing symptoms such as itching, irritation, redness, or a thick, white discharge resembling cottage cheese, it’s possible that you have a yeast infection.
Monistat: Your Solution for Yeast Infections
Now, let’s talk about Monistat – a trusted brand that offers effective relief from yeast infections. Monistat provides various treatment options, including the Monistat 3-Day Yeast Infection Treatment Prefilled Applicators. This kit contains three applicators, offering a convenient solution to treat the infection over three days.
Monistat’s 3-day treatment is designed to provide quick relief and effectively eliminate the infection. To use it, simply insert one applicator into your vagina before bedtime for three consecutive nights. The applicators are pre-filled with the required dose, making the treatment process hassle-free.
Monistat’s active ingredient, miconazole nitrate, works by inhibiting the growth of yeast cells and disrupting their cell membranes. This action helps to alleviate the discomfort and eradicate the infection.
It’s important to note that if you’re pregnant, have never had a yeast infection before, are experiencing severe symptoms, or are unsure if what you have is a yeast infection, it’s best to consult with a healthcare professional before starting any treatment.
Taking Precautions and Healthy Practices
In addition to using Monistat, there are several lifestyle changes and preventive measures you can take to reduce the risk of recurrent yeast infections:
- Avoid tight-fitting underwear and opt for breathable fabrics like cotton
- Avoid douching, as it can disrupt the natural balance of vaginal flora
- Keep the genital area clean and dry
- Ensure your blood sugar levels are well-controlled if you have diabetes
- Eat a balanced diet and include foods that promote a healthy gut
- Manage stress levels through relaxation techniques such as yoga or meditation
Remember, prevention is always better than a cure. By maintaining good vaginal hygiene and adopting a healthy lifestyle, you can decrease the chances of recurrent yeast infections.
